Sugar Maple Mountain Retreat is an intimate resort perfect for small groups (2-4 people per cabin). Three cozy cabins tucked deep into the Vermont woods—private, peaceful, and designed for guests who crave both comfort and the tranquil escape of nature. Enjoy the peace of a private 8-acre boutique resort, while still less than 20-minutes from local charming Vermont restaurants, attractions, and all the small‑town magic that makes this area unforgettable.

Sarah

Liked: Cleanliness, amenities, property conditions & facilities, communication
Love love LOVE this cabin!!! Super clean, very well maintained!!!!! Luxury for sure, and more appropriate for couples in our opinion. We've stayed here 3 times, and it's been a fabulous experience each time! The full kitchen is awesome to have, especially considering most restaurants aren't very close to this romantically remote cabin, so you wanna bring food with you for sure! (Shaws grocery right by Okemo is awesome!) The property, including the hot tub , is very well maintained! The modern/electric fireplace, Wi-fi speaker in the kitchen area, as well as cooking supplies in the FULL kitchen including but not limited to pots & pans, cooking utinsils, seasonings, tinfoil, cutting knives/cutting boards, Ziploc bags, and of course dishes and utensils, are those extra touches that make this a perfect "get away from it all" kind of spot, without leaving the creature comforts behind! There is wifi and Roku as well , so you can stream all your favorite entertainment apps , which is a great bonus! I would not recommend booking this place if you do not have all wheel or 4 wheel drive during Winter months, as part of the drive does require you to be on unpaved road and with the VT Winter weather , you may find yourself in a snowy situation!!!!
